In a notable shift from previous visits, Prince Harry will travel to London next week without the Duchess of Sussex or their two children. Sources close to the family have confirmed that Meghan and the kids will remain in California while Harry embarks on this trip.
Solo Journey to the UK
Harry’s upcoming visit, scheduled for the first week of next month, marks a departure from the family’s previous engagements in the UK. Traditionally, the Duchess and their children have accompanied him during his trips, making this decision particularly noteworthy. The exact reasons behind Meghan’s absence remain undisclosed, but speculation is rife regarding the dynamics of royal engagements and personal commitments.
